The benefits
By becoming carbon neutral business is closing the gap between government commitments and the 1.5 degree target, enabling you to:
Increase revenue
By differentiating yourself in the market
By providing climate leadership you encourage employees to create new products and services
Reduce cost
By changing behaviour on high emission activities like energy use and business travel
Engage stakeholders
By motivating and retaining staff
By demonstrating to investors that you are measuring, disclosing and managing climate risks
Mitigate risks
Reduce the risk of possible future regulation that taxes carbon consumption

Carbon neutrality aligns with other climate action
Internal reduction targets
Using Science-Based Targets and marginal abatement cost curves are effective ways to set an internal reduction goal
Carbon neutrality puts a price of carbon into the business to incentivise internal reductions
Emissions reporting
Becoming carbon neutral requires you to measure your carbon emissions which can also be used for CDP reporting and is recommended by the Task Force on Climate-related Financial Disclosures ( TCFD )
Financing low-carbon technologies
Companies which become carbon neutral are financing the most cost-effective solutions being developed to remove emissions from the atmosphere, including many of the solutions identified by Drawdown and Natural Climate Solutions
Business coalitions and campaigns
Becoming carbon neutral enables companies to showcase their commitment as part of broader business coalitions that are lobbying for increased targets and climate ambition, such as RE100 , Step Up Declaration , We Are Still In and Climate Neutral Now
